Job Description

The Opportunity

In this role, you will have the opportunity to:

  • Function as a technical lead substation design engineer. Substation design encompasses distribution, sub-transmission and transmission level voltage classes.
  • Develop electrical design deliverables, including protection and control design (protective relays) and/or physical design.
  • Actively participate in management, project scheduling, and work/resource planning meetings.
  • Interface directly with clients, vendors and subcontractors.
  • QA/QC projects and mentor junior engineers.

Client provides complete engineering, procurement, and construction new asset and operating asset services in the following areas:

  • Substations
  • Overhead Transmission Lines
  • Underground Transmission Lines
  • Renewables Integration
  • HVDC/FACTs
